Note Ban Effect: Cops Seize Rs 2 Cr in 1 Day in Separate Incidents

Police seized Rs 96 lakh in Delhi and Rs 1 crore in Mumbai.

An amount of Rs 96 lakh in cash were seized from New Delhi on Saturday. The cash was allegedly being transported from Delhi to Gorakhpur, and it was seized from the city's Anand Vihar bus terminal. One person was arrested.

In another incident, Rs 1 crore in demonetised Rs 1,000 currency notes was seized from a luxury car at Vashi in Navi Mumbai and four people were detained in this connection, police said on Saturday.

Acting on a tip-off, police laid a trap. When the car came and halted near a housing complex at Sector 28 in Vashi on Saturday evening, the police team checked the vehicle and found two bags full of currency notes of Rs 1,000 denomination.

During interrogation, the accused said they had come to Vashi to get the old notes exchanged, but did not reveal the source of the cash and where they planned to get the notes exchanged, police claimed.
